      The authors consider parameter identification problems involving a finite number of unknown parameters in partial differential equations which are written in a weak form. Reformulating the inverse problem into a constrained optimization problem the authors discretize it by conforming finite elements on a regular mesh and then obtain an a posteriori estimate for the error in the parameters. The purpose of this estimate is to guide an adaptive mesh refinement algorithm. Furthermore, the estimator is used to assess the accuracy of the computed parameters. Several examples illustrating the behavior of an adaptive mesh refinement algorithm based on the error estimator are discussed.
